Common Window Problems
Before diving into options, it’s important to identify the most widespread window problems:
Drafts: Air leaks can make homes unpleasant and cause greater energy expenses.Condensation: Foggy or wet interiors in between double panes can indicate a broken seal.Cracks or Breaks: Physical damage to the glass or frame that can jeopardize security and performance.Difficulty Opening or Closing: Windows might get stuck or battle to operate efficiently.Rotting Frames: Wooden window frames can decay gradually, especially in damp locations.Broken Locks or Latches: Security can be compromised if window mechanisms fail.Steps to Fix Common Window Issues
Let’s look into some common repairs that can be performed for the problems noted above.
1. Repairing Drafty Windows
Products Needed:
Weather stripping or caulkUtility knifeCaulking gun
Procedure:
Inspect the Window: Check for spaces around the window frame.Remove Old Caulk: Use an utility knife to get rid of old caulking.Apply New Caulk: Insert the caulk tube into the caulking gun, cut the nozzle to size, and use a continuous bead around the frame.Set Up Weather Stripping: Measure and cut the weather condition stripping to fit, then use it along the edges where the window satisfies the frame.2. Treating Rotting Frames
Materials Needed:
Wood filler or epoxySandpaperPaint or stain
Procedure:
Evaluate the Damage: Identify rotting locations on wooden frames.Remove Rotted Wood: Use a chisel to get rid of all rotted wood till you reach stable wood.Fill the Space: Apply wood filler or epoxy to the area, then smooth it out.Sand and Paint: Once dry, sand the area for a smooth surface and repaint or stain to match the remainder of the frame.6.
